Sleep hygiene.: Sleep hygiene refers to measures that encourage good quality nighttime sleep. This includes: regular bed-time and wake-up time. Relaxing bedtime routine. Avoid caffeine late in the day. Avoid alcohol close to bed-time. Avoid large meals close to bedtime. Make bedroom pleasant and relaxing. Don't watch the clock- set the alarm and forget it.
